NJ TRANSIT announced today that Presidential Emergency Board (PEB) 252 has issued its report, which followed last summer’s PEB 251 report, declaring the agency’s Final Offer as the most reasonable proposal in the ongoing labor negotiations. The National Mediation Board (NMB) expects to publish the full report on Wednesday, January 22. The PEB expressed its hope that the report will assist both parties in reaching a voluntary resolution to the dispute.
The PEB, established by President Biden’s executive order to provide an impartial review and recommendations, carefully evaluated proposals from both NJ TRANSIT and the Brotherhood of Locomotive Engineers and Trainmen (BLET). The PEB found in favor of the agency last summer and again finds in favor of the agency today, concluding that the agency’s Final Offer is the most reasonable. NJ TRANSIT hopes that this second PEB report will lead to continued good-faith negotiations and a voluntary settlement.
